Voorhees College Trade Programs

Voorhees College is a private not-for-profit institution situated in Denmark, South Carolina. Voorhees College is located in the countryside, which is perfect for students who enjoy a rural lifestyle.

Student Loan Debt

Almost 66% of college students who graduated with the class of 2018 took out student loans, but that percentage varies from school to school. At Voorhees College, approximately 43% of students took out student loans averaging $5,576 a year. That adds up to $22,304 over four years for those students.

Geographic Diversity

South Carolina students aren't the only ones who study at Voorhees College. At this time, 11 states are represented by the student population at the school.

Over 4 countries are represented at Voorhees College. The most popular countries sending students to the school are Nigeria, Liberia, and Cameroon.
